Output d17c66ea3e05e3c24fc3b5fefd5ee947e4aa7eacfcb9c8d1d4780f4e95128759:0

value
226416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 374aaf50038d6e77857fd5c4d94021c581b9e500 OP_EQUAL
address
36jNZHZSbwr7yFay1VBkt486YA4AG2VUNC
transaction
d17c66ea3e05e3c24fc3b5fefd5ee947e4aa7eacfcb9c8d1d4780f4e95128759
confirmations
275117
spent
true